The executives in charge of the James Bond franchise have conceded that James Bond “is male” and that they are “not particularly interested in taking a male character and having a woman play it.”

The duo in charge of Bond are Barbara Broccoli and her half-brother Michael G. Wilson. Both received the franchise from their father, the legendary Albert “Cubby” Broccoli. He originated the Bond series, starting with Dr. No in 1962, and saw it though to his death in 1996 at age 87.

Barbara and Wilson are not just trust fund kids. Through her father’s Eon Productions, Barbara started out as an assistant director on 1983’s Octopussy, worked her way to associate producer, and then a full-fledged producer, starting with Goldeneye in 1995.

Wilson’s history reaches back to an executive producer for 1979’s Moonraker. He’s also a credited screenwriter on five Bond films, including two of the best: For Your Eyes Only (1981) and License to Kill (1989).

For all our complaints about the franchise, both deserve credit for keeping a near 60-year-old property, not just alive, but very profitable. No one’s ever come close to accomplishing that and the duo have also bucked the trend of the children of founders failing to live up to the old man.
